Nunthorpe Station keeps things simple. While there's no ticket office, travelers can access ticket machines to collect their online purchases. Sadly, there are no smartcard validators, but you'll find an induction loop available, along with a help point for additional support. The absence of toilets and waiting rooms signifies the station's minimalist setup, yet it remains functional for daily commuters.
For those with mobility concerns, the station provides partial step-free access. Ramps and level paths allow for smooth transitions to and from the platforms, ensuring wheelchair users aren't left stranded. Car parking is open round the clock, with six spaces available at no charge, although none are specifically designated for accessible parking.
A journey from Nunthorpe Station extends beyond just rail tracks. The local bus service can be reached conveniently, connecting to other locales through Busline 0871 200 2233. For road travelers, taxis can be conveniently booked through a dedicated service on Northern Railway's website. Should you find yourself needing to replace rail services, distinct stops on Guisborough Road serve this purpose.

Stonehouse station, though minimalistic, ensures a seamless travel experience with essential amenities for its passengers. The station operates a ticket office with opening hours from Monday to Friday, 06:10 to 10:45, and Saturday, 07:10 to 10:40. While ticket machines are available for use anytime, they're equipped to collect tickets purchased online, streamlining your journey preparations. Smartcard functionality is catered to, which allows locals and frequent travelers a modern travel experience. Accessibility is partially present, with step-free access in some areas, though full access requires a 700m walk between platforms.
Safety is a priority here, with CCTV coverage and customer help points installed throughout the station. However, be prepared for a lack of waiting room facilities, staff assistance onsite, and amenities like toilets and refreshment options.
